Product details

The HERMA thermal labels are a versatile and reliable solution for organization and labeling in various areas. These permanently adhesive, semi-gloss synthetic adhesive labels are arranged on a convenient roll and offer high print quality, ensured by the use of high-quality paper. They are specifically designed for thermal transfer printing, resulting in sharp contour printing results. The self-adhesive labels adhere securely to all surfaces and guarantee smooth operation without any self-dispensing effect. Additionally, they are environmentally friendly, as both the labels and the backing paper are made from chlorine-free bleached pulp, and the adhesive is solvent-free. With 5000 labels per roll, they are ideal for intensive use in offices, warehouses, or retail.

  • High-quality paper for sharp contour printing results
  • Secure adhesion on all surfaces
  • Environmentally friendly materials: chlorine-free bleached and solvent-free
  • Suitable for thermal transfer printing with labeling machines.
